Autarky is a policy of economic independence. It is a term that has fallen into disuse except when referring to historical circumstances, especially in the interwar and war years.

In the case of Italy:

On 23 March 1936, Mussolini announced the policy of autarky, which became the fascist response to the economic sanctions imposed by the League of Nations for Italy's transgression in Ethiopia.

Autarky (from the Greek autarkeia, or "self-sufficiency,") would become the ideological bulwark of the nationalist and militaristic efforts of Fascist Italy (and countless other countries) for economic independence.
